Independent oil and gas producer Devon Energy Corp. (DVN) said Thursday it's eliminating some positions as result of the merging of its Gulf of Mexico and international divisions.

Devon spokesman Chip Minty told Dow Jones Newswires that no more than 75 positions will be affected by the restructuring and added that the company is cutting some jobs to eliminate duplication of work.

According to a person close to the company, at least half a dozen managers were laid off Wednesday and more cuts are likely to come.

Minty said the company plans to issue a press release on the restructuring.

The Oklahoma City-based company has about 5,500 employees.
